Central to the Code is the emphasis on ethical decisionmaking This isnt merely about avoiding violations but rather about proactively considering the ethical implications of each professional action This involves a multistep process 1 Identifying the ethical dilemma Recognizing the potential conflicts of interest or competing values at play 2 Gathering relevant information Considering all available facts and circumstances including relevant professional standards and legal requirements 3 Evaluating the ethical principles and standards Determining which ethical principles are most relevant and how they apply to the specific situation 4 Generating potential courses of action Brainstorming several possible solutions that align with ethical principles 2 5 Considering the potential consequences of each course of action Assessing the potential impact of each option on the individuals involved and the broader community 6 Choosing and implementing the course of action Selecting the option that best balances the ethical principles involved and implementing it in a careful manner 7 Documenting the decisionmaking process Maintaining clear records of the steps taken to ensure accountability and transparency Understanding APA Style 7th Edition The APA Style 7th edition offers a critical framework for understanding and utilizing the Code effectively In referring to this code Warn A common ethical dilemma faced by psychologists involves balancing the clients right to confidentiality with the duty to warn potentially endangered individuals This often requires a careful examination of applicable legal requirements and a nuanced interpretation of ethical principles The Code provides guidance in such situations encouraging practitioners to weigh various factors and make informed judgments Principle Description Potential Conflict Resolution Strategies Confidentiality Protecting client information Threatening harm to self or others Balancing confidentiality with legal duty to warn through professional consultation and legal counsel clearly documenting the steps taken Benefits of Utilizing the APAs Code of Ethics Enhanced Professional Practice Provides a solid
